Late last month, the Ontario Securities Commission (OSC) announced that it was undertaking a consultation process in regards to the practice of tied selling among commercial lenders. The announcement follows a request by Ontario Finance Minister Peter Bethlenfalv that the OSC undertake analysis on the subject following concerns identified by the Capital Markets Modernization Taskforce last year.
According to the OSC, its consultation will include engaging with stakeholders, including dealers, issuers and investors, with submissions being accepted until January 10, 2022. The OSC intends to report its findings and potential recommendations to the Minister by February 28, 2022.
For more information, see OSC Staff Notice 33-753 OSC Consultation on Tied Selling and other Anti-Competitive Practices in Capital Markets.
